The Foundation: Strength Training

Strength training is the cornerstone of muscle building. It involves lifting weights to create resistance, which stimulates muscle fibers and promotes growth. Key principles of strength training include:

  1. Progressive Overload: Gradually increase the weight you lift or the resistance you use over time.
    • Don’t: Lift the same weights all the time.
    • Do: Progressively lift heavier until technical failure. Continue to add 5-10 lbs to your lifts and you will see an increase in strength.
  2. Compound Movements: Exercises that engage multiple muscle groups, such as squats, deadlifts, bench presses, and pull-ups.
  3. Consistency: Lift weights 3-4x/week and focus on different lifts
    • Lower body push: back squat, front squat, overhead squat, sled push
    • Lower body pull: deadlift, sumo deadlift
    • Upper body push: strict press, push press, push jerk, bench press

The key takeaway is that you must lift weights to get strong and build muscle. Lift often and lift heavier over time.

Nutrition: Fueling Your Muscles

Nutrition plays a critical role in muscle building. To support muscle growth, focus on:

  1. Protein Intake: Aim for .7-1.2 grams of protein per pound of body weight daily. High-quality protein sources include lean meats, eggs, dairy, and nuts. If you have trouble hitting your protein goals, try a protein shake (check out Thorne for high-quality supplements).
    • A very generalized minimum goal to shoot for most people is 100g/protein per day.
  2. Carbohydrates: Provide energy for intense workouts. Include complex carbs like whole grains, fruits, and vegetables.
    • If you are trying to lose body fat and want to build muscle, try to restrict processed carbs and opt for fruits and vegetables.
  3. Caloric Surplus: Consume more calories than you burn to support muscle growth. Focus on nutrient-dense foods to ensure you’re getting essential vitamins and minerals.

Staying hydrated and adequate sleep is also crucial for recovery and muscle repair.

How Long Does It Take to Build Muscle?

The timeline for building muscle varies based on factors like genetics, age, diet, and workout intensity. Generally, beginners can see noticeable muscle growth within 8-12 weeks, while experienced lifters might require 3-6 months to see significant changes. Patience and consistency are key. Tracking your progress and adjusting your routine as needed will help you stay on track and achieve your muscle-building goals.
